The Stream Volume of Fluid Advection Algorithm
by
Dalton J.E. Harvie
Department of Mechanical and Mechatronic Engineering, University of Sydney
Coauthors: David F. Fletcher (Department of Chemical Engineering, University of Sydney)

The Volume of Fluid (VOF) method is a powerful tool for modelling the movement of free surface fluid flows. In this paper, a new VOF advection algorithm is presented, termed the Stream scheme. The algorithm uses a linear piecewise method for free surface reconstruction, coupled to a unique fully multidimensional method of cell boundary flux integration. Comparisons with other VOF advection algorithms show the performance of the new scheme to be good.
